How We Work
1
Emergency Call
Your urgent call connects you to our rapid response team. We gather initial damage details and dispatch a crew immediately, often arriving within an hour. This swift action prevents further water intrusion, preparing for the on-site assessment.
2
On-Site Assessment
Our technicians use moisture meters and thermal imaging to precisely map water damage. We identify affected areas, categorize water contamination, and develop a comprehensive restoration plan. This detailed analysis informs our extraction strategy.
3
Water Extraction
High-powered pumps and industrial-strength wet vacuums remove standing water quickly. We extract water from carpets, subfloors, and structural elements. Efficient extraction is crucial for effective drying.
4
Drying & Dehumidification
Air movers and commercial dehumidifiers create optimal drying conditions. We monitor humidity levels and moisture content daily. This prevents mold growth and prepares the area for cleaning.
5
Cleaning & Sanitizing
We clean and sanitize all affected surfaces using professional-grade antimicrobial treatments. This eliminates odors and prevents future microbial growth. Your property will be safe and fresh for repairs.
6
Restoration & Repair
Our skilled team rebuilds and repairs damaged structures. This includes drywall, flooring, and other compromised materials. We restore your property to its pre-damage condition, completing the process.

After Hours Water Removal Cost in Atchison, KS

The cost of After Hours Water Removal in Atchison, KS can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a comprehensive estimate after assessing the damage and creating a customized drying plan. Keep in mind that these estimates are based on the severity of the damage and may vary.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$500 - $2,000 The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age.
Water Extraction $1,000 - $5,000 The amount of water extracted and the equipment used.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,500 - $6,000 The size of the affected area and the equipment used.
Cleaning and Disinfecting $1,000 - $3,000 The size of the affected area and the equipment used.
Final Inspection and Completion $500 - $2,000 The size of the affected area and the equipment used.
